The point of occurrence (PoO) is the point at which a failure situation actually occurs for the first time, whereas the point of recognition (PoR) is the point at which the failure situation is recognised. PoO and PoR can (but don't have to be ) identical.

What does per occurrence mean for a job?

Per-occurrence limits pay claims for any one incident that happens at your business. Aggregate limits pay claims for any number of incidents during your policy period.

What is an occurrence claim?

An occurrence policy covers claims arising from acts or incidents that occurred during the policy period, regardless of when the claim is made. For policies written on an occurrence basis, the timing of when the claim is made doesn't matter, it could be years later.

What is an example of per occurrence?

For example, let's say you purchase a policy with a $500,000 per occurrence limit and a $1 million aggregate limit. If you are a carpenter and the collapse of an outdoor deck you built leads to four claims of $200,000 per occurrence, you'll be covered.

What is an occurrence clause?

Occurrence clauses are commonly used to effect the application of deductibles on limits by aggregating claims. They may operate in favour of the insured as to the amount of the deductible because it avoids deductibles being separately applied for each separate claim.

What is a single occurrence?

Single Occurrence means all causes or events which occur within 96 consecutive hours of the first cause or event causing loss or damage, shall be considered as one occurrence.
